Several former students of the United Aviate Academy (UAA) have filed a lawsuit against the flight school and its parent company, United Airlines, alleging “consumer fraud” and “deceptive trade practices.”
The lawsuit, filed in the U.S. District Court for the District of Arizona, claims that UAA and United misled students about the length and quality of the pilot training program. Specifically, the plaintiffs allege they were promised an intensive one-year program that would prepare them for careers as commercial airline pilots.
